I want to backup my entire Yahoo email (for me thats email inbox & folders, contacts) to my local pc without deleting anything from Yahoo. I've tried setting up Thunderbird with POP connection to Yahoo. That all worked fine - copies of mail in my Yahoo inbox appeared in Thunderbird on my pc. However I found that the POP setup doesn't enable my Yahoo folders (& their contents) to be copied onto my pc. So I am looking to use the IMAP option. BUt I am nervous about this as I don't want any "synching"to delete anything off the Yahoo server. Ultimately I want to continue to use Yahoo as my primary email communication system & just occasionally use Thunderbird to get a copy of what is on Yahoo onto my pc. Still browsing the forum but if anybody has a precise setup guide to achieve the above I'd be grateful.
